The Core of Photovoltaic Panel Production
Ever wonder what enters into producing those glossy, sun-loving photovoltaic panels? The process is as outstanding as completion item (Solar Panel Installation Pennsylvania). High-purity silicon, the main ingredient in photovoltaic panels, undergoes different transformations to guarantee its effectiveness and resilience
From Sand to Silicon
Crystalline silicon, the foundation of a lot of solar panels, originates from easy sand. It's an interesting journey, isn't it? The sand goes through a high-temperature reaction with carbon to form silicon. Nevertheless, this isn't just any silicon. The silicon used in solar panels is "solar-grade," with a pureness of 99.9999%. It's this purity that allows the panels to successfully transform sunlight into power.
Ingot Formation
When the silicon is pure enough, it's time to form ingots. Photo a big, cylindrical block of solid silicon. How is this accomplished? Through a process called Czochralski procedure, where the silicon is melted and after that slowly recrystallized. It's a sluggish dance of science, leading to a strong item that is almost as pure as the raw silicon itself.
Slicing into Wafers
The ingots are then sliced into wafer-thin pieces, like slicing a loaf of bread. Each piece is a potential solar battery, waiting to harness the power of the sun. Did you understand that the silicon wafers are only about 200 micrometers thick? That has to do with half the density of a human hair! The process requires accuracy and patience, however the result is a set of wafers prepared to be turned into solar cells.
Creating Solar Cells
With the wafer prepared, it's time for the magic to take place. The silicon wafer is 'doped' with other components like phosphorous and boron to produce an internal electrical field. It's this field that enables the conversion of sunlight into electrical power. Complex, isn't it?
Assembly and Quality Assurance
Solar cells are like puzzle pieces that come together to form a photovoltaic panel. The cells are soldered together in a grid-like pattern, then covered with a protective layer of glass. Understanding the Environmental Effect of Solar Panel Business
Ever considered the environmental footprint of a solar panel business? Green innovation, such as solar, has changed our energy landscape, but what about the behind-the-scenes effect?
The Manufacturing Process: A Double-Edged Sword
The production process for solar panels demands a substantial quantity of energy. This process, referred to as 'em bodied energy', can be considered as a kind of 'energy financial obligation'. It's a little like borrowing today's sunshine to power tomorrow's energy requirements. However worry not, the energy repayment time is frequently shorter than you 'd think!
- The energy payback period for solar panels is typically 1-4 years.
- After this duration, the energy produced is essentially carbon-free.

Life After Decommission
And what takes place when a photovoltaic panel reaches the end of its life-span? Can it just be tossed into the trash? No, that would not be very green, now, would it?
A feasible solution is recycling. While photovoltaic panel recycling is still in its infancy, it holds a world of capacity. Recycling not just keeps products out of landfills but also decreases the need for new basic materials.
Accountable Sourcing: More Than A Buzzword
Where does the silicon originated from, you ask? Regrettably, the industry's need for silicon and rare minerals can lead to harmful mining practices. Responsible sourcing is therefore important to decrease harmful ecological impacts.
Lowered Carbon Emissions: The Larger Picture
Let's not forget the larger photo: solar energy significantly decreases carbon emissions. When set up, photovoltaic panels generate tidy, eco-friendly energy, balancing out their initial manufacturing footprint.
